Underwood leads sales chart again

Tuesday, May 15, 2012 – Carrie Underwood's fourth album, "Blown Away," will be number 1 for the second consecutive week on Billboard's Top Country & all-genre 200 albums sales chart when it is released Thursday. This marks the first time since 2010 that a country artist has debuted at number 1 on Billboard's all-genre 200 albums sales chart for 2 back-to-back weeks.

"Blown Away" sold 120,000 copies, down 55 percent.

The CD also holds the number1 spot on Canada's Top 100 Country albums sales charts for the second straight week and is also the top selling digital album in Canada again this week.

Upon its release on May 1, "Blown Away" made history by debuting at number 1 on Billboard's Top Country albums sales chart making Underwood only the second country artist in the 47 year history of the chart to have each of their first 4 albums debut at the top. Debuting atop the Billboard 200 chart made Underwood the second country artist in history to have 3 consecutive albums debut at number 1. "Blown Away" became country's best-selling digital album debut since 2010.

Lionel Richie's "Tuskegee" also jumped from 6 to 3 on the overall chart with 71,000, up 11 percent. Luke Bryan was 10th with "tailgates & tanlines," selling 26,000; down 1 percent.
